Why Families Struggle to Find Perinatal Support (Even When It Exists)
One of the biggest challenges is that families often don’t know the language of perinatal care. A new parent might be experiencing pain while breastfeeding, but may not realize a lactation consultant could help. Someone struggling emotionally after birth may not know that postpartum mental health specialists exist.
